redis读取超时 redis读取崩溃

导读:Redis是一种高性能的内存数据库,但在实际应用中也会遇到读取崩溃的情况 。本文将从以下几个方面介绍Redis读取崩溃的原因和解决方法 。
1. 网络问题
Redis是通过网络连接进行数据传输的,如果网络不稳定或者出现了丢包等问题 , 就会导致读取崩溃 。解决方法可以考虑增加重连机制或者使用更稳定的网络环境 。
2. 内存问题
Redis是基于内存的数据库,在处理大量数据时可能会出现内存不足的情况,导致读取崩溃 。解决方法可以考虑增加内存容量或者优化数据结构 。
3. 并发问题
【redis读取超时 redis读取崩溃】Redis支持多线程并发访问,但如果并发量过大 , 就会出现读取崩溃的情况 。解决方法可以考虑增加服务器数量或者优化代码逻辑 。
4. 锁问题
Redis提供了锁机制来保证数据的一致性,但如果锁的粒度不够细或者没有正确释放锁,就会导致读取崩溃 。解决方法可以考虑优化锁的粒度或者增加错误处理机制 。
总结:Redis读取崩溃的原因有网络问题、内存问题、并发问题和锁问题等,解决方法可以从增加重连机制、增加内存容量、优化数据结构、增加服务器数量、优化代码逻辑、优化锁的粒度和增加错误处理机制等方面入手 。

    推荐阅读